Ro System Replacement in Denver, CO
RO system replacement services involve removing an existing reverse osmosis unit and installing a new system to ensure continued access to clean, filtered water. These services typically cover residential projects where the current RO system is outdated, malfunctioning, or no longer providing the desired water quality. Property owners often request this service when experiencing issues such as reduced water flow, persistent odors, or contaminants that are not being effectively filtered, as well as when upgrading to a more advanced or higher-capacity unit.
Before requesting an RO system replacement, property owners should consider factors such as the age of the current system, the type of contaminants present in their water, and the space available for installation. Understanding the specific water quality concerns and the capacity needed can help determine the most suitable replacement system. Additionally, knowing the maintenance history and any previous issues with the existing unit can assist in selecting a new system that meets household needs and provides reliable performance.

Common Ro System Replacement Jobs
RO System Replacement - upgrading outdated or malfunctioning reverse osmosis units for better water quality.
Filter Cartridge Replacement - installing new filters to maintain optimal system performance and water purity.
Full System Replacement - replacing the entire RO system to ensure reliable and efficient operation.
Pre-Filter Replacement - swapping out pre-filters to prevent buildup and extend system lifespan.
Post-Filter Replacement - updating post-filters to improve the taste and clarity of drinking water.
Tank Replacement - replacing RO storage tanks to prevent leaks and ensure proper water flow.
Ro System Replacement Questions
When should a RO system be replaced? A RO system typically needs replacement when water flow decreases or water quality declines noticeably.
What signs indicate a RO system needs replacement? Common signs include persistent bad taste, foul odor, or visible buildup in the system components.
Can I replace a RO system myself? Replacement is usually straightforward but should follow manufacturer instructions or professional guidance for proper installation.
What type of RO system is best for a property? The best system depends on water quality and household water usage needs; consulting a specialist can help determine the right fit.
